
See https://www.imls.gov/news/calling-small-libraries-imls-opens-grant-program-s... for the announcement. This is the second time they have offered this program. The deadline is December 2, 2019, and the informational webinar (which will be archived) is September 12. Benzonia Public Library in northern Michigan was awarded funding in the first round. Be aware that federal grants can be time-consuming (but the payoff is delicious!). For some tips on grantwriting, check out the University of Michigan School of Information's online course on Grantwriting and Crowdfunding <https://www.edx.org/course/grant-writing-and-crowdfunding-for-public-libraries>, which you can audit for free!
